Understanding the Crank Angle Sensor on the 2022 Ford Transit
The crank angle sensor is an essential component in many modern vehicles, including the 2022 Ford Transit. This small but mighty sensor plays a crucial role in the engine management system, helping to ensure the engine runs smoothly and efficiently. For those curious about what a crank angle sensor does and how it fits into the overall functioning and servicing of the 2022 Ford Transit, here's a helpful breakdown.
Simply put, the crank angle sensor monitors the position and rotational speed of the crankshaft as the engine runs. By keeping an eye on the crankshaft's position, the sensor provides vital information to the engine control unit, or ECU. This information lets the ECU precisely time fuel injection and ignition, which is key for optimal engine performance, fuel economy, and emissions control.
In the 2022 Ford Transit, the crank angle sensor is indeed present and works alongside other sensors, such as the camshaft position sensor, to give a complete picture of the engine's operation. Without the crank angle sensor, the engine would struggle to get the timing right, potentially causing misfires, rough idling, difficulty starting, or stalling.
When it comes to servicing or replacing the crank angle sensor on the 2022 Ford Transit, there are a few things worth keeping in mind. Regular checks by a qualified mechanic are advisable, especially if the vehicle shows symptoms like trouble starting, intermittent stalls, poor acceleration, or the check engine light coming on.
- Diagnosing issues related to the crank angle sensor usually involves scanning the vehicle's computer system for error codes, which can pinpoint if the sensor is malfunctioning.
- If replacement is necessary, it's generally a straightforward job. The sensor is typically located near the crankshaft pulleys or the flywheel housing, depending on the engine variant.
- Using genuine or high-quality replacement parts is important to maintain the reliability and accuracy of the sensor's readings.
- After replacement, the ECU may require a reset or calibration to recognise the new sensor, so having the vehicle's computer checked post-service is recommended.
Routine maintenance doesn't usually involve changing the crank angle sensor unless it fails, as these sensors are designed to last a long time. However, keeping an eye on the engine's health and responding quickly to warning signs can save time and avoid bigger repairs down the track.
As for how the crank angle sensor works mechanically, it usually operates as a magnetic or Hall effect sensor. It detects the position of a toothed wheel or reluctor ring attached to the crankshaft. As the crankshaft spins, the sensor reads the teeth passing by and sends signals representing speed and position. These signals are essential for the ECU's precise engine timing calculations.
Because accurate timing is critical, the crank angle sensor can be considered one of the most important sensors in the engine system. If it malfunctions, the engine may not run properly, and fuel efficiency can drop significantly. Additionally, faulty sensors may lead to increased emissions or even cause damage if left unchecked.
